HD 142527 Encyclopedic Information

HD 142527 is not just a star; it is a cosmic construction site located roughly 650 light-years away in the constellation Lupus. As a young Herbig Ae/Be star, it offers astronomers a front-row seat to the chaotic, messy, and awe-inspiring process of planetary formation. While many stars are solitary or reside in stable systems, HD 142527 is surrounded by a massive, swirling protoplanetary disk that is being sculpted by unseen forces, providing us with a rare glimpse into the infancy of solar systems similar to our own.

History & Significance

Unlike ancient stars known to antiquity, HD 142527 is a modern discovery, appearing in astronomical catalogs only after the development of sophisticated deep-space surveys. Because it lacks a connection to classical mythology, its 'mythology' is strictly scientific, centered on its status as a cornerstone of modern circumstellar research. It gained international fame when the Atacama Large Millimeter/submillimeter Array (ALMA) captured breathtaking images of its architecture, revealing giant spiral arms and a massive gap that suggested the presence of hidden, massive planets clearing their orbital paths. This discovery transformed it from a mere point of light into a celebrity of the sub-millimeter astronomy world.

Physical Structure

At its heart, HD 142527 is a pre-main-sequence star, significantly more massive and luminous than our Sun. It is still in the process of contracting and heating up, burning through its initial fuel supply with a youthful intensity that blasts high-energy radiation into its surroundings. This stellar furnace is shrouded in a complex environment: a vast, gaseous, and dusty disk spanning hundreds of astronomical units. The disk is famously divided into an inner and outer region, separated by a colossal gap that hints at the gravitational tug-of-war occurring between the star and the giant protoplanets currently coalescing within the dust. The physics here is violent and beautiful, characterized by 'accretion streams'—filaments of gas that bridge the gap, feeding material from the outer disk onto the star's surface like a cosmic umbilical cord.
